https://bugs.kde.org/show_bug.cgi?id=301936 Miquelchanged: What|Removed |Added CC||miqu...@gmail.com --- Comment #8 from Miquel --- Gilles, I'm facing the same problem in Ubuntu 16.04/Digikam 5.1.0. Steps to reproduce: 1. Image's EXIF date taken: 02/09/2015 13:13 2. Copied the image from the SD card to an external hard disk to made a backup 3. Then copied again from the external hard disk to the laptop's hard disk to import to digikam. The file's dates get changed: date accessed: 22/08/2016 11:23:18, and date modified 21/08/2016 17:10:51. The EXIF date is the same ;-) 4. Import -> Add images... 5. Select the image to import, rename to custom "[date]" (the same behaviour with "[date:ISO]", "[date:MMdd]", etc.) 6. The filename of the imported image is 20160821T171051.JPG (for NEF files the date is the same) The strange thing is that if i rename the imported file (F2) using the same format "[date]" I get the correct image name: 20150902T131352.JPG Regards Miquel -- You are receiving this mail because: You are watching all bug changes.
